Why Gamers Need a VPN on Mobile
Your phone’s internet connection is vulnerable to:
- ISP throttling: Some providers slow gaming traffic during peak hours
- Public Wi-Fi risks: Hackers can intercept login credentials on unsecured networks
- Geo-blocks: Certain games or servers restrict access by region
A quality VPN encrypts your data while routing traffic through optimized servers. For gaming, focus on these three criteria:
- Low latency (under 100ms for most games)
- Nearby server coverage to minimize ping
- Lightweight apps that won’t drain your battery

Regional Tips for Lower Ping
VPN server location directly impacts latency. Try these pairings:
- Asia: Singapore or Japan servers (lowest ping to Tencent/NetEase games)
- Europe: Germany or the Netherlands (best for EA and Ubisoft titles)
- Americas: Chicago or Dallas servers (central routing reduces coast-to-coast lag)

Setting Up Your VPN for Gaming
Follow these steps to minimize lag:
- Install the VPN app from your provider’s official site (never third-party stores)
- Enable WireGuard or Lightway protocols (faster than OpenVPN)
- Disable battery saver modes that may throttle VPN connections
Pro tip: Whitelist your gaming app in the VPN settings to prevent accidental disconnects mid-match.
